Spokesperson of the Lagos state police command, SP Benjamin Hundeyin has stated that Nigerians have a right to make video recordings when they are stopped by police officers for a search, but wonder why they do it to "taunt, provoke or sometimes obstruct the officers carrying out their duties." He said this while sharing a copy of the criminal act which states that assaulting a police officer or obstructing him while carrying out his duties is guilty of a felony and liable to three years imprisonment.

He urged Nigerians to make the video with decorum and not poke the phones in the officer's faces while running offensive commentaries.
